Overview

Lockwood, MO has 5 registered structures, the tallest standing 106 m (349 ft) above ground.

The register works out to 5.15 structures per square mile here.

Half the registered structures here are taller than 98 m (320 ft) and half are shorter.

Lattice towers (1) and guyed masts (2) between them make up much of the register here — both are older, taller designs than the monopoles that dominate newer urban sites.

The most recent registration on file here dates from 2019.

About this data

Source is the FCC Antenna Structure Registration file of 2026-08-23. What it records is structures, not the radios mounted on them: the register cannot tell you which carrier operates from a given site.

The FCC Antenna Structure Registration database covers structures that require registration — generally those over 200 feet or near airports. Many small cells, rooftop antennas and short towers are not registered and will not appear here.

"Owner" is the entity that registered the structure, usually a tower company such as American Tower or Crown Castle. It does not indicate which carriers operate equipment on the structure.
